adj.
(of military officers) holding by virtue of a commission a rank of second lieutenant or ensign or above
given official approval to act
n.
a special group delegated to consider some matter
a fee for services rendered based on a percentage of an amount received or collected or agreed to be paid (as distinguished from a salary)
the act of granting authority to undertake certain functions
the state of being in good working order and ready for operation
a group of representatives or delegates
a formal statement of a command or injunction to do something
an official document issued by a government and conferring on the recipient the rank of an officer in the armed forces
the act of committing a crime
a special assignment that is given to a person or group
v.
put into commission; equip for service; of ships
place an order for
charge with a task
